The deal itself is incredibly deceptive. Once you add a trade in, the discount changes and isn't a true 25% off. I imagine results are similar with EDU/etc discounts. Prices are also different between the app and website in order to incentivize certain products on the app. For example, the S23 is listed at a much higher price on the app, making it look like you get a massive discount for the S23+. In reality, you can end up getting the 23+ for the same price as the standard 23, which is a difference of $100 after comparing all the different options on both app and website. Quite the headache.

I was excited at first since it listed the S23 Ultra at $899 and my wife's S22 Ultra trade at $800, but it turns out that the 25% off is after the trade in. Final price would be $299 instead of $99. Deceptive since it lists the $899 price and up to $800 trade-in price where it's actually up to $600 effective trade-in.
Their previous $150 off was a better deal ($250 final after trade)
